Chalkie Davies (Welsh, born 1955)

Sid Vicious & Nancy Spurgen, 1978, printed later
black and white archival print, signed and numbered no.1/5 by the photographer in black ink the lower margin,
43 x 56cm (17 x 22in) overall

Footnotes

"This is actually in my toilet, in the house I shared with Phil Lynott. When Phil wasn't away on tour, Paul Cook and Steve Jones from The Pistols used to pop round all the time. One day they bought Sid and Nancy over. Unusually, as I didn't like taking pictures in Phil's house, I agreed to a request from Nancy to take a shot of her and Sid. The only room that wasn't a mess that day, was the bathroom. I think it shows two youngsters in love, she's holding him quite tenderly, and he's giving off his 'Sid vibe'".
- Chalkie Davies
